Re: doveadm -A operations failing due to broken mdbox

2014-12-10 Thread Ralf Hildebrandt
* Pascal Volk :

> Are you looking for a workaround like this?
> 
> for user in `doveadm user \*`; do doveadm purge -u $user; done

Yeah!
-- 
[*] sys4 AG

http://sys4.de, +49 (89) 30 90 46 64
Franziskanerstraße 15, 81669 München

Sitz der Gesellschaft: München, Amtsgericht München: HRB 199263
Vorstand: Patrick Ben Koetter, Marc Schiffbauer
Aufsichtsratsvorsitzender: Florian Kirstein


Re: doveadm -A operations failing due to broken mdbox

2014-12-09 Thread Pascal Volk
On 12/09/2014 11:23 AM, Ralf Hildebrandt wrote:
> I'm using "/usr/bin/doveadm purge -A" to purge the mdboxes of my users.
> 
> Unfortunately this command terminates prematurely once it reaches a
> defective mdbox!
> 
> Is there a workaround for this?
> 
> Like using doveadm to get a list of valid users and then run "doveadm
> purge -u" on each of those?
> 

Are you looking for a workaround like this?

for user in `doveadm user \*`; do doveadm purge -u $user; done


Regards,
Pascal
-- 
The trapper recommends today: defaced.1434...@localdomain.org


Re: doveadm -A operations failing due to broken mdbox

2014-12-09 Thread Robert Schetterer
Am 09.12.2014 um 12:23 schrieb Ralf Hildebrandt:
> I'm using "/usr/bin/doveadm purge -A" to purge the mdboxes of my users.
> 
> Unfortunately this command terminates prematurely once it reaches a
> defective mdbox!
> 
> Is there a workaround for this?
> 
> Like using doveadm to get a list of valid users and then run "doveadm
> purge -u" on each of those?
> 

hm then you need a mech which finds broken mdboxes before
better might be some force ( override stop parameter ) needs to be
implemented for purge


Best Regards
MfG Robert Schetterer

-- 
[*] sys4 AG

http://sys4.de, +49 (89) 30 90 46 64
Franziskanerstraße 15, 81669 München

Sitz der Gesellschaft: München, Amtsgericht München: HRB 199263
Vorstand: Patrick Ben Koetter, Marc Schiffbauer
Aufsichtsratsvorsitzender: Florian Kirstein


doveadm -A operations failing due to broken mdbox

2014-12-09 Thread Ralf Hildebrandt
I'm using "/usr/bin/doveadm purge -A" to purge the mdboxes of my users.

Unfortunately this command terminates prematurely once it reaches a
defective mdbox!

Is there a workaround for this?

Like using doveadm to get a list of valid users and then run "doveadm
purge -u" on each of those?

-- 
[*] sys4 AG

http://sys4.de, +49 (89) 30 90 46 64
Franziskanerstraße 15, 81669 München

Sitz der Gesellschaft: München, Amtsgericht München: HRB 199263
Vorstand: Patrick Ben Koetter, Marc Schiffbauer
Aufsichtsratsvorsitzender: Florian Kirstein